Queen Mother Hospital for Small Animals
The Queen Mother Hospital for Small Animals, located in Hatfield, stands out as a premier veterinary facility, consistently receiving high praise for its exceptional services. With an impressive 4.8-star rating from 1,233 reviews on Google, the hospital is renowned for its compassionate and expert care for small animals. The facility is also a veterinary nurse training site and offers 24/7 emergency services, highlighting its commitment to excellence in veterinary care. Reviewers frequently emphasize the dedication and professionalism of the hospital's staff. For instance, Nicole Zamboni lauds Eleanor Harrison and her team for their compassionate care for her senior cat, Milou, showcasing the personalized attention pets receive. Maya Traykova echoes this sentiment, praising the thoughtful and patient approach of the medical team during her cat's treatment for hyperthyroidism. Amy Paige and Dee both express gratitude for the consistent care provided during multiple visits and complex procedures, respectively, with Dee singling out Guido for his expertise in spinal surgery. Alison Hockley commends the friendly and caring nature of the staff, noting the ongoing excellent treatment her dog receives, including hydrotherapy. The hospital's state-of-the-art facilities and dedicated staff are recurrent themes in the reviews, underscoring its reputation as a leading institution for veterinary care. The consistent five-star reviews highlight the hospital's ability to provide peace of mind to pet owners through expert diagnosis, treatment, and aftercare, making it a trusted choice for small animal care in the region.

Bishops Veterinary Surgery
Bishops Veterinary Surgery, located in Hatfield, is a well-regarded clinic specializing in a variety of veterinary services, including emergency care and veterinary nurse training. With an impressive Google Maps rating of 4.7 stars from 209 reviews, it enjoys a strong reputation among clients. The clinic is notably praised for its friendly and supportive staff, particularly the receptionists and nurses who are commended for their compassionate approach towards both pets and their owners. This positive sentiment is echoed in recent reviews, with clients highlighting the outstanding care provided by the team, especially during stressful situations involving their pets. Catherine, a prominent member of the team, receives specific mentions for her caring nature and the overall supportive atmosphere she cultivates at the clinic. Long-term clients, such as Tracey Newman, express unwavering loyalty to the clinic, having trusted them with the care of multiple pets over decades. However, there is a contrasting review from four years ago by Hana Meah, who reported a tragic outcome involving her rabbit, Snowball. She criticized the clinic for negligence and poor handling of small animal care, resulting in recommendations to seek alternative veterinary services for rabbits. Despite this isolated negative experience, the overwhelming majority of reviews reflect a high level of satisfaction with the clinic's services, particularly for dogs and cats. While specific pricing details were not mentioned, the clinic is generally perceived as reliable, with a dedicated team ensuring comprehensive care for pets.

Companion Care (Hatfield) Ltd T/A Vets4Pets
Companion Care (Hatfield) Ltd T/A Vets4Pets, located in Hatfield, is a veterinary clinic with a solid reputation, boasting an impressive 4.5-star rating from 145 reviews on Google Maps. This rating, supported by a substantial number of reviews, suggests a generally high level of customer satisfaction. The clinic also serves as a veterinary nurse training facility, indicating a commitment to education and high standards of care. A closer look at the written reviews reveals a predominantly positive sentiment among clients. Many reviewers commend the compassionate and thorough care provided by the staff, particularly in emotionally challenging situations such as euthanasia. The clinic is praised for allowing pet owners ample time to say goodbye to their pets and for providing supportive follow-up services, like condolence cards. Specific staff members, such as veterinarian Orabella and Lorinda in the shop section, receive individual accolades for their professionalism, knowledge, and dedication. However, there is a notable negative review, where a customer expressed dissatisfaction with the clinic, citing a lack of helpfulness and a perception that the business prioritizes profit over care. Despite this outlier, the majority of reviews highlight the clinic's caring approach and expertise, with clients recognizing the efforts made to avoid unnecessary procedures and the dedication to finding the best solutions for their pets' health issues. Overall, Companion Care (Hatfield) Ltd T/A Vets4Pets appears to be a well-regarded clinic with a strong focus on customer care and education, making it a reliable choice for pet owners in the Hatfield area.

Royal Veterinary College - Equine Practice
The Royal Veterinary College - Equine Practice in Hatfield is a reputable facility that specializes in equine care and also serves as a training ground for veterinary nurses. With a Google Maps rating of 4.1 stars from 22 reviews, the clinic demonstrates a generally positive reception among its clientele. However, the small number of reviews suggests that the data set may not fully capture the breadth of client experiences. Client feedback reveals a strong emphasis on professionalism and care. Many reviewers praise the staff for their empathy, knowledge, and dedication. For instance, Stefanie Forster highlighted the attentive care provided to her horse, Buzz, during an investigative procedure, noting the thorough communication and support received throughout the process. Similarly, M Allchurch commended a staff member named Jess for her exceptional empathy and advice, while both Liv Taylor and Aleksandra Taylor lauded the clinic's ability to provide swift, knowledgeable, and personalized care to their horses. Conversely, a starkly negative review from Dominika recounts a troubling experience involving delayed and inadequate communication regarding a horse's medical condition, which led to a formal complaint. This review underscores the importance of transparency and effective communication, especially in complex cases. Overall, while the majority of reviews highlight the clinic’s strengths in care and professionalism, potential clients should be aware of mixed experiences and consider engaging directly with the clinic to address any specific concerns. The Royal Veterinary College - Equine Practice remains a respected institution, with a focus on both animal welfare and educational development.
